Practical Example: Calculating a Backyard Fence

Let’s say you want to fence a backyard that measures 100 feet in length and 50 feet in width, and you also have a circular garden with a radius of 30 feet.

  1. Enter 100 in the Length field.
  2. Enter 50 in the Width field.
  3. Enter 30 in the Radius field.
  4. Click Calculate.

The tool will display:

  • Rectangular Perimeter: 2 × (100 + 50) = 300 ft
  • Circular Perimeter: 2 × π × 30 ≈ 188.50 ft

You now know exactly how much fencing material is required for both areas.

Additional Tips for Using the Fence Calculator

  1. Double-Check Units: Ensure all dimensions are entered in the same unit (feet).
  2. Measure Accurately: Use a tape measure for precise length, width, or radius.
  3. Plan for Gates: Add extra length if including gates or openings.
  4. Round Up Slightly: Always round up perimeter measurements to account for errors or terrain variations.
  5. Compare Options: Test both rectangular and circular entries for different layouts to find the most efficient fencing plan.
